Tesla Beats Q2 Delivery Estimates With 443,956 Vehicles Delivered

Tesla (NASDAQ: TSLA) this morning released its production and delivery data for the second quarter of 2024. The firm saw the delivery of 443,956 vehicles during the quarter, beating analyst estimates of 439,000.

Production during the quarter amounted to 410,831 units, which was comprised of 386,576 Model 3/Y vehicles, as well as 24,255 vehicles in the other models category. Deliveries meanwhile amounted to 422,405 Model 3/Y units, and 21,551 units in the other other models category.

For comparison, the company in Q1 delivered 386,810 vehicles after having produced 433,371 units.

The company also commented that it saw its highest quarterly deployment of energy storage products, which amounted to 9.4 GWh.

Tesla last traded at $209.86 on the Nasdaq.
